Processor Specs
| AMD Athlon II X2 B26 | Processor | Intel Pentium N3700 |
| 3200 MHz | Frequency | 1600 MHz |
| Maximum Frequency | 2400 MHz | |
| 2 | Cores | 4 |
| 2 | Threads | 4 |
| 65 W | TDP | 6 W |
| GPU | Intel HD Graphics for Intel Celeron Processor N3000 Series | |
| Regor | Codename | Braswell |
| AM2+/AM3 | Package | FCBGA1170 |
